Classes resume in blended mode. Written and oral examinations in presence. New guidelines apply to the entire second semester.

The Rector of the Università del Piemonte Orientale, Professor Gian Carlo Avanzi, adopted new provisions in full compliance with prevention and safety protocols. Here you can find the new rules valid from April 19th, 2021 until the end of second semester.

1. class attendance resumes in presence up to a maximum of 50% occupancy of available classroom seats for students of all years (booking through the Upofrequency app or the UPO Planner portal). Lectures will be held by lecturers in classroom; lessons are simultaneously streamed live or made available remotely;

2. written and oral exams are held in person. Distance examinations are guaranteed for students unable to take them in person;

3. degree examinations are held in person. Distance examinations are guaranteed for students unable to take them in person;

4. the proclamations of degrees and diplomas are held in person;

5. laboratory, didactic or research activities (including theses and doctorates), experiential activities, lectures, development of prototypes and experimental systems take place in the classroom;

6. the training activities of doctors in specialist training and trainees in the health professions take place in the presence of the trainees,

7. internships and work placements within the university structures are carried out in presence;

Traineeships and internships for students and graduates from outside the University are carried out in a classroom environment in compliance with the prevention and safety protocols implemented by the organisations hosting the trainee or graduate;

9. library services are provided in presence for consultation and lending activities

10. study rooms are open;

11. students are received in person, by prior arrangement;

12. activities relating to master's and postgraduate courses take place in presence; if they have already been programmed, when the course was set up, by remote delivery, they can continue in this way.
